Skechers in Conway, AR
Discover the information you're looking for about the Conway, AR Skechers locations. Learn about shoe selection guides, womens shoes, and the top sneaker stores in the Conway, Arkansas area.
Skechers Listings
Page 1 of 2
Showing 1 - 13 of 14